About this property
Ski-in/ski-out mountaintop getaway with private hot tub - close to town
Plan that next exciting family ski-cation at this Whitefish Mountain getaway where you can ski right to the lifts. Enjoy a variety of amenities including a full kitchen, gas fireplace, and a private, outdoor hot tub.
When the snow is falling, strap on your skis and head to the lifts. During the summer months, a variety of other activities are possible including hiking, mountain biking, zipline tours, and the exciting Alpine Slide. Just seven miles south, visit downtown Whitefish for art galleries, charming boutiques, restaurants, and brewpubs. And to add even more fun to your visit, plan your trip around the Winter Carnival in early February or the Huckleberry Days Art Festival in August.
Perfect for a large family getaway or holiday celebration, this townhouse offers free WiFi, a private washer/dryer, a gas fireplace, gorgeous mountain and valley views, and a private, outdoor hot tub.
For skiing in winter and warm weather fun in summer, this Whitefish Mountain rental can't be beat!

About the area
Whitefish
Whitefish is home to this holiday home. Whitefish Theatre Company and Alpine Theatre Project are cultural highlights, and some of the area's activities can be experienced at Whitefish Mountain Ski Resort and Bad Medicine. Stumptown Ice Den and Whitefish Performing Arts Center are also worth visiting. Enjoy the area's slopes with cross-country skiing and snowboarding, and don't miss out on the snowmobiling and sledging.
